A portable fiber optic sensor for the luminescent sensing of cobalt ions using carbon dots
Scott Crawford, Ki‐Joong Kim, John P. Baltrus
Abstract
Cobalt is crucial to renewable energy technologies, but production is hindered by high characterization costs. This work presents a portable, low cost sensing platform that rapidly detects low part-per-million levels of cobalt in complex matrices.
